anyone you speak to has to deal with what you tell them in confidence, including teachers, doctors, counsellors and any other professionals. they might strongly encourage you to speak to your parents, or encourage you to let them speak to your parents, but they can't make you. the only exception is if you tell them something that causes them to worry for your safety, in which case they have to break your confidence and get in touch with your parents, in order to protect you.
